Foxstock does not give you the codes to give access to in-game stockpiles. You can see the contents of the stockpiles you've been given access to, and potentially edit their contents manually, but to make full use of Foxstock, you need to input the stockpile codes in-game.
Once you've acquired access to the relevant stockpile, you will then gain access to the inventory of the stockpile from your in-game map. This inventory will be needed for fast item submission.
